Assessment Panel
Thu 13 Nov, 2008 Certification
An Assessment Panel consists of 2-3 Certified Assessors, an Independent Chair and a GBCA representative.
Each Certified Assessor will review the entire submission in their own time and meet to discuss the results of their review. The Independent Chair mediates this discussion to ensure the assessment process is followed and that all projects are assessed equitably. A GBCA representative will also be present during each Assessment to record the results.
Certified Assessors and Independent Chairs
Due to the popularity and increased uptake of Green Star rating tools, the need to expand the pool of Certified Assessors (CA) and Independent Chairs (IC) to assess these projects has become a priority for the GBCA. Certified Assessors and Independent Chairs form an instrumental part of the GBCA's mission to drive sustainable design and building practices in the property industry. Integral to the decision making process, feedback from the assessment panel is also used to review rating tools and provide clarification on technical issues. Selection Process
Applicants will be required to submit a Curriculum Vitae and general statement against the selection criteria, to the Green Building Council of Australia (GBCA) via the following email address greenstar@gbca.org.au. It is a requirement that applicants meet the 'essential experience and qualification' criteria at a minimum. Preference will be given to those candidates that can also respond to 'desirable' criteria. The applicant will be notified of the outcome of their application within 10 working days.

Applications will be shortlisted based on the Selection Criteria (below). The GBCA have developed a score card with which potential applicants will be graded, which will form the basis of short listing. It is, therefore, important to demonstrate how your qualifications meet the appropriate requirements in order to gain the maximum number of points. Shortlisted applicants may then be required to attend an interview conducted by the GBCA.
